Where is This Key Valve Found?


The main water line supply can differ, so you may need to discover time to identify where it is. Regrettably, when your house is obtaining drenched because of a burst pipe, you don't have the luxury of time throughout an emergency. Hence, you must prepare for this plumbing predicament by discovering where the valve is located.
This shutoff valve might look like a sphere shutoff (with a lever-type take care of) or a gate valve (with a circle faucet). Placement relies on the age of your home and also the climate in your area. Check the complying with common spots:
  • Inside of Home: In colder environments, the city supply pipes encounter your house. Examine common energy locations like your cellar, laundry room, or garage. A likely area is near the hot water heater. In the cellar, this valve will certainly go to your eye degree. On the other major floorings, you may need to bend down to discover it.

  • Outdoors on the Outside Wall: The major valve is outside the home in exotic environments where they don't experience winter months. It is often attached to an outside wall. Check for it near an exterior faucet.

  • Outdoors by the Street: If you can not find the shutoff anywhere else, it is time to examine your street. Maybe outdoors next to your water meter. It could be below the accessibility panel near the ground on your road. You might need a meter secret that's offered in equipment stores to remove the panel cover. You can discover 2 valves, one for city use and one for your house. Ensure you shut off the right one. And you will recognize that you did when none of the faucets in your home release freshwater.

    Careful planning comes in handy especially when there is an emergency situation at home. For example a burst water pipe. The damage caused can be catastrophic if not attended to immediately.



    Water pipes may burst due to high pressure, rust or below freezing temperatures that end up buckling and cracking them open.



    It is advised to insulate the pipes especially ahead of the cold season just to be safe. However, even with proper measures, it is still common to deal with a burst pipe at least once.


    Find The Pipe Burst


    First, locate the burst pipe immediately. At times, the pipe may have a slow but consistent leak. In any case, it can cause a lot of damage to the building. Once you figure out where the leak is, switch off the main power. This step cannot be ignored as water and electricity together form a lethal combination. It’s advised to switch off all appliances to prevent electrocution.


    Turn Off Water Supply


    Once the leak is found, it is vital to turn off the water supply. The main water supply shutoff valve is often located outside.


    Inspect The Damage


    The next step is to check the broken pipe for damage. Here, you should be able to determine if a repair will do the job or if the pipe would need to be replaced.


    Fix The Pipe


    Consider giving a call to your local plumber. Only an expert can fix damaged water pipes properly and prevent them from damage in the future. They are equipped to handle such issues and have materials such as heavy-duty tape to seal the pipes.
